EXINTA Eye Drops: A Comprehensive Overview

Experiencing eye discomfort? EXINTA eye drops offer a potential solution for various eye conditions. This comprehensive overview explores the properties and applications of this medication, helping you understand its role in maintaining eye health.

EXINTA eye drops, containing aminobenzoic acid, are a topical antiviral agent. This active ingredient works by stimulating the production of interferon, a crucial protein in the body’s natural defense against viral infections.

The formulation’s effectiveness stems from its antioxidant and immunomodulatory properties. These attributes contribute to accelerated corneal regeneration and overall eye health improvement. The medication’s local application minimizes systemic side effects.

Understanding EXINTA Eye Drops 0.007%

EXINTA eye drops 0.007% are a topical ophthalmic solution formulated with aminobenzoic acid as its active ingredient. This low-concentration formulation is designed for targeted delivery to the eye, minimizing potential systemic effects. The 5ml single-use vial ensures proper hygiene and accurate dosage.

Aminobenzoic acid acts as an interferon inducer. This means it stimulates the body’s natural antiviral defenses, helping to combat viral infections of the eye. Its mechanism of action involves boosting the immune response at the site of infection.

The 0.007% concentration is carefully chosen for its effectiveness in treating various ocular viral conditions while maintaining a good safety profile. Further research is ongoing to fully understand the long-term effects and potential applications of this medication.

Mechanism of Action

EXINTA eye drops exert their therapeutic effects primarily through the action of aminobenzoic acid. This compound functions as a potent interferon inducer, stimulating the production of interferon within the ocular tissues.

Interferon is a crucial cytokine that plays a vital role in the body’s innate immune response against viral infections. By increasing interferon levels, EXINTA helps the body fight off viral pathogens more effectively, reducing the duration and severity of the infection.

Beyond its interferon-inducing properties, aminobenzoic acid also exhibits antioxidant and immunomodulatory actions. These additional mechanisms contribute to the overall therapeutic efficacy of EXINTA by supporting tissue repair and reducing inflammation in the eye.

Therapeutic Uses

EXINTA eye drops 0.007% find primary application in the treatment of various viral infections of the eye. Its effectiveness stems from its ability to stimulate the body’s natural antiviral defenses, leading to faster recovery times.

Specific conditions where EXINTA may be beneficial include conjunctivitis, keratoconjunctivitis, and keratouveitis, particularly those caused by the herpes simplex virus. It’s often used as a component of comprehensive treatment plans, complementing other therapies.

While primarily indicated for viral infections, EXINTA’s antioxidant and immunomodulatory properties may also offer supportive benefits in other ocular conditions. However, always consult an ophthalmologist for proper diagnosis and treatment recommendations.

Dosage and Administration

The recommended dosage of EXINTA eye drops 0.007% involves instilling one to two drops into the affected eye(s) six to eight times daily. This frequency is crucial during the acute phase of the infection to maximize therapeutic benefit.

Once clinical improvement is observed, the frequency can be reduced. The maintenance dosage typically involves administering two drops three times a day until complete resolution of symptoms. Always follow your ophthalmologist’s specific instructions.

Proper administration is essential for effectiveness. Before instilling the drops, gently wash your hands and avoid touching the tip of the container to prevent contamination. After application, gently close your eyes for a few moments to allow the medication to distribute evenly.

Pros of Using EXINTA

EXINTA eye drops offer several advantages in the management of viral ocular infections. Its targeted action directly addresses the source of the problem, minimizing the risk of systemic side effects often associated with oral medications.

The convenient topical application makes self-administration straightforward. The use of single-use vials ensures proper hygiene and prevents contamination, a critical factor in maintaining eye health.

Furthermore, EXINTA’s multifaceted mechanism of action, encompassing interferon induction, antioxidant, and immunomodulatory effects, contributes to its overall effectiveness. This synergistic approach promotes faster healing and reduces the likelihood of recurrence.

Cons of Using EXINTA

While generally well-tolerated, EXINTA eye drops can cause mild, transient side effects in some individuals. These are usually localized to the eye and typically resolve without intervention. However, it’s crucial to report any persistent or worsening symptoms to your doctor.

Potential side effects may include temporary burning, stinging, or itching upon application. Some users may experience mild redness or discomfort. These reactions are usually mild and subside shortly after administration.

Although rare, allergic reactions are possible. Discontinue use and seek immediate medical attention if you experience symptoms such as severe eye irritation, swelling, or difficulty breathing. Individual responses to medication can vary significantly.

Safety and Precautions

Before using EXINTA eye drops, it’s crucial to inform your ophthalmologist about any existing medical conditions, allergies, or medications you are currently taking. This information helps assess potential interactions and ensures safe usage.

Avoid wearing contact lenses while using EXINTA, as the drops may interfere with lens effectiveness and potentially cause irritation. Wait at least 15 minutes after application before reinserting lenses. Always follow your doctor’s guidance on this matter.

Pregnant or breastfeeding women should consult their doctor before using EXINTA. While studies suggest it lacks teratogenic, mutagenic, and embryotoxic effects, individual circumstances require careful evaluation. Always prioritize safety during pregnancy and lactation.

Clinical Effectiveness

The clinical effectiveness of EXINTA eye drops 0.007% has been demonstrated in various studies focusing on the treatment of viral keratitis and conjunctivitis. These studies have shown a significant reduction in symptoms and faster healing times compared to untreated controls.

Aminobenzoic acid, the active component, has a proven track record in stimulating interferon production, a key element in the body’s antiviral response. This mechanism of action underpins EXINTA’s success in resolving viral infections of the eye.

While individual responses may vary, EXINTA has shown promise in reducing inflammation, promoting corneal healing, and alleviating symptoms such as redness, pain, and discharge. Further research continues to explore its efficacy across a broader range of ocular viral infections.
